Sorry for necro, just want to mention you can find some extra logs and memory.dmp in your %localappdata%\temp\nwn2 folder (or NWN2CliExt_5076 for the client extender in temp also) sometimes it may help figure out what's going on since latest crash. The dumps\memory.dmp file I think is intented for the WinDbg tool to read, you can't open it in notepad and make any sense of it.

WER is set up now in regedit for full dumptype 2 and I managed to provoke an appcrash in charmap.exe to ensure it works :) https://stackoverflow.com/a/31955238

H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ows\Windows Error Reporting\LocalDumps
CustomDumpFlags REG_DWORD=0
DumpCount REG_DWORD=10
DumpFolder REG_EXPAND_SZ=%USERPROFILE%\Documents\CrashDumps
DumpType REG_DWORD=2
